Interact | offerserving
Ces propriétés de configuration définissent les propriétés de configuration d'apprentissage génériques.
Pour régler votre mise en oeuvre d'apprentissage lorsque vous utilisez l'auto-apprentissage, utilisez les propriétés de configuration associées à l'environnement de conception.
offerTieBreakMethod
Description
La propriété offerTieBreakMethod définit le mode opératoire du service d'offres quand deux offres ont des scores équivalents (ex aequo). Si vous affectez à cette propriété sa valeur par défaut, Random, propose un choix aléatoire entre les offres qui présentent des scores équivalents. Si vous choisissez Newer Offer, propose l'offre plus récente (ID offre plus élevé) avant l'offre plus ancienne (ID offre moins élevé) dans le cas où les scores des deux offres sont identiques.
possède une option qui permet à l'administrateur de configurer le système de manière à proposer les offres dans un ordre aléatoire quelque soient leurs scores. Il s'agit de l'option percentRandomSelection (Campaign | partitions | [partition_number] | Interact | learning | percentRandomSelection). La propriété offerTieBreakMethod décrite ici n'est utilisée que lorsque percentRandomSelection a la valeur zéro (désactivé).
Valeur par défaut
Random
Valeurs valides
Random | Newer Offer
optimizationType
Description
La propriété optimizationType permet de déterminer si utilise un moteur d'apprentissage pour aider dans les affectations d'offres. Si la propriété est définie sur NoLearning, n'utilise pas l'apprentissage. Si la propriété est définie sur BuiltInLearning, utilise le moteur d'apprentissage intégré à . Si la propriété est définie sur ExternalLearning, utilise votre moteur d'apprentissage. Si vous sélectionnez ExternalLearning, vous devez définir les propriétés externalLearningClass et externalLearningClassPath.
Valeur par défaut
NoLearning
Valeurs valides
NoLearning | BuiltInLearning | ExternalLearning
segmentationMaxWaitTimeInMS
Description
Durée maximale, en millisecondes, pendant laquelle le serveur d'exécution attend qu'un diagramme temps réel prenne fin avant de récupérer les offres.
Valeur par défaut
5000
treatmentCodePrefix
Description
Préfixe ajouté aux codes de traitement.
Valeur par défaut
Aucune valeur par défaut définie.
effectiveDateBehavior
Description
Détermine si doit utiliser la date d'entrée en vigueur d'une offre lors du filtrage des offres qui sont présentées à un visiteur. Les valeurs admises sont les suivantes :
*
-1 indique à d'ignorer la date d'entrée en vigueur sur l'offre.
0 indique à d'utiliser la date d'entrée en vigueur pour filtrer l'offre, de sorte que si la date d'entrée en vigueur de l'offre est antérieure ou égale à la date en cours, l'offre est présentée aux visiteurs.
S'il existe un ensemble de valeurs effectiveDateGracePeriod, le délai de grâce est également appliqué pour déterminer s'il convient de présenter l'offre.
*
Tout entier positif indique à d'utiliser la date en cours plus la valeur de cette propriété pour déterminer s'il convient de présenter l'offre aux visiteurs, de sorte que si la date d'entrée en vigueur de l'offre est antérieure à la date en cours plus la valeur de cette propriété, l'offre est présentée aux visiteurs.
S'il existe un ensemble de valeurs effectiveDateGracePeriod, le délai de grâce est également appliqué pour déterminer s'il convient de présenter l'offre.
Valeur par défaut
-1
effectiveDateGracePeriodOfferAttr
Description
Indique le nom de l'attribut personnalisé dans une définition d'offre qui indique le délai de grâce de la date d'entrée en vigueur. Par exemple, vous pouvez configurer cette propriété avec une valeur de AltGracePeriod. Vous définissez ensuite des offres avec un attribut personnalisé appelé AltGracePeriod qui est utilisé pour spécifier le nombre de jours à utiliser comme délai de grâce avec la propriété effectiveDateBehavior.
Supposons que vous créez un modèle d'offre avec une date d'entrée en vigueur de 10 jours à partir de la date en cours et incluez un attribut personnalisé appelé AltGracePeriod. Lorsque vous créez une offre à l'aide du modèle, si vous définissez la valeur de AltGracePeriod à 14 jours, l'offre doit être présentée aux visiteurs, car la date actuelle est comprise dans le délai de grâce de la date d'entrée en vigueur.
Valeur par défaut
Blanc
alwaysLogLearningAttributes
Description
Indique si doit écrire des informations sur les attributs de visiteur utilisés par le module d'apprentissage dans les fichiers journaux. Notez que la définition de cette valeur sur true peut affecter les performances d'apprentissage et la taille des fichiers journaux.
Valeur par défaut
False
Interact | offerserving | Built-in Learning Config
Interact | offerserving | External Learning Config
Interact | offerserving | External Learning Config | Parameter Data | [parameterName]